BN54 EYR is a 2004 Jaguar X-type in Green with a 2,496cc petrol engine. This vehicle has been through 22 MOT tests with a personal pass rate of 59.1%.
Across all 2004 Jaguar X-type models, the average MOT pass rate is 72.1% with a typical mileage of 85,546 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Jaguar X-type fails its MOT is tyre tread depth below requirements of 1.6mm, accounting for 68,260 recorded failures. If you're considering buying BN54 EYR, it's worth having these areas checked by a mechanic before committing.
The Jaguar X-type typically stays on UK roads for around 25 years. At 22 years old, this Jaguar X-type is approaching the upper end of the typical lifespan for this model.
